Introduction

The upcoming 2026 Winter Olympics, set to take place in Milan and Cortina d’Ampezzo, Italy, promise to showcase the pinnacle of athletic skill and artistry in sports. Among the most anticipated events is men’s figure skating, a sport that combines athleticism, creativity, and precision. With many young talents and seasoned champions aiming for the podium, the men’s figure skating competition is expected to be one of the highlights of the Games.

Current Landscape of Men’s Figure Skating

As the winter games draw nearer, the figure skating community is abuzz with discussions on notable athletes. Reigning Olympic champion Nathan Chen from the USA has established himself as a dominant force, impressively securing gold at the 2022 Beijing Olympics. However, competition will be fierce as newcomers like Ilia Malinin, the youngest skater to land a quadruple axel in competition, are set to emerge on the world stage. Malinin’s innovative approach and technical skills could make him a key contender.

Key Competitors

Alongside Chen and Malinin, other contenders include Japan’s Shoma Uno and fellow American Jason Brown, who both showcased stunning performances in previous championships. Uno has consistently pushed the boundaries of artistic interpretation in figure skating, while Brown’s emotional routines have captured the hearts of fans worldwide. The rivalry among these athletes, combined with the fresh energy from emerging skaters, sets the stage for a captivating competition.

Event Format and Expectations

The men’s figure skating event will follow the traditional format, comprising short programs and free skating routines. Competitors will be judged on their technical skills, artistic impression, and overall performance. With the addition of new scoring systems and emphasis on quadruple jumps, viewers can expect to see breathtaking performances and nerve-wracking moments on the ice.
